Well, the picture shows an AAP TG #7317 which is the same as Puro #14610 with an OD of 2.69". As one can clearly see, the filter does meet the two guide wheels. The result is the filter can's seam rubs up against the bar rather than turning smoothly on the guide wheels. Note, didn't say it can't be made to work on smaller filters.
OTOH, the wider 14459 with an OD of 3.15" just barely reaches the wheels, and turns more easily rather than merely rub on the bar. Any fiter(s) with a >3" OD would work better with the Summit cutter. Not sure what size filter the Scion uses.
So, unless they have very recently changed the design of the Summit to narrow the distance between the guide wheels, I have found the HF exhaust cutter with 4 cutting wheels to work more smoothly on my filter apps including the 14459.
